Поисковая форма:) поиск по free-lance.ru Топ/история/обновления фриланса, по разным параметрам (темы, сообщения, пользователи...) Автоматическое удаление постов от ненужных юзеров в топике (php скрипт) Досье(точный ник)
 

Ник (или часть ника):
?
Какой текст ищем:
?
Раздел блогов:
За срок
дней
Тип поиска: (по вхождению: по тексту гуг выдаст посты с "гуг", "гугл", "огугл"; "полнотекстовый": по тексту "гуг" выдаст посты только с "гуг")
По вхождению строки:  Полнотекстовый: 
(поиск не 100% актуальный, есть определённая задержка при обновлении данных для поиска. )
0 Всего найдено: 17
emeritua Сообщение 14/03/2013 10:15 Копия темы
Эффект фиксации div'ов при прокрутке (скруле) Подскажите пожалуйста, как называется этот эффект с меню? Линк www.vogue.ru/
Заранее большое спасибо!
xbost Сообщение 14/03/2013 10:20 Копия темы
при прокрутке на Х пикселей от верха страницы блоку менюшки добавляется position: fixed
emeritua Сообщение 14/03/2013 10:25 Копия темы
Я так понимаю, эффект придает jQuery скрипт, который отсчитывает для определенного DIVа позицию в пикселях при скруле, так?
balaka Сообщение 14/03/2013 10:28 Копия темы
masscode.ru/index.php/k2/...

www.google.ru/webhp?sourc...

Но можно и самому написать, там три строчки.
PallasKatze Сообщение 14/03/2013 10:29 Копия темы
> при скруле
При скролле.
PallasKatze Сообщение 14/03/2013 10:30 Копия темы
В некоторых случаях можно сразу добавлять position: fixed.
В этом – только скриптами и не забыть компенсировать высоту меню в месте его расположения, т.к. блок с position: fixed вытаскивается из общего потока.
balaka Сообщение 14/03/2013 10:33 Копия темы
А вот с сайта ВОГ
var a = $('.main_menu').offset().top;
$(window).scroll(function(){
if($('.main_menu').offset().top <= $(window).scrollTop()) {
$('.main_menu').addClass('fixedtop');
}
if(a >= $(window).scrollTop()) {
$('.main_menu').removeClass('fixedtop');
}
});
xbost Сообщение 14/03/2013 10:36 Копия темы
понятно, что от положения элемента зависит. тут на фрилансе панелька сразу fixed.

человек спрашивал, как там. а там менюшка и так вне потока с position: absolute
PallasKatze Сообщение 14/03/2013 10:39 Копия темы
Я глубоко не вникал в конкретную реализацию, поделилсо своим опытом.
PallasKatze Сообщение 14/03/2013 10:45 Копия темы
Это кошмарно неоптимально и будет подтормаживать на слабых компах, особенно при плавной прокрутке.
Тот же код, только оптимизированный: pastebin.com/XGvW7rNC
balaka Сообщение 14/03/2013 11:03 Копия темы
Спасибо. Буду знать. ВОГу не прикажешь)
rim89 Сообщение 14/03/2013 11:14 Копия темы
Сайт на бутстрапе, и менюшка с него же
xbost Сообщение 14/03/2013 11:17 Копия темы
в 10-й строке $(window) осталось :3
emeritua Сообщение 14/03/2013 11:27 Копия темы
Спасибо, Юрий!
Это то, что нужно. Как-то я этот код сам не увидел, ковырял ведь.
emeritua Сообщение 14/03/2013 11:29 Копия темы
Александр, спасибо большое!
И ресурс прикольный – кодообменник интересный :)
emeritua Сообщение 14/03/2013 11:34 Копия темы
Да, позицию fixed использовать – было бы не правильно. Мой пример – немного поправил верхнюю менюшку фриланса через stylish.
Имелось в виду, как можно при прокрутке использовать параметр if и присваивать соответствующий class для DIVов.
У меню на Вог стоит сейчас "position: absolute;" – поэтому стало интересно.
udp: фриланса скрина кусок
PallasKatze Сообщение 14/03/2013 11:41 Копия темы
Исправил, бывает)
0

©2008 edogs egods
Выразить восторг, поругаться
или предложить что-нибудь можно на форуме
Для обсуждения этого сервиса так же есть темы на фрилансе по
поиску , флудотопу ,и по удалённым сообщениям ,и по Актуальным/популярным темам , и по топу "кто кому больше наотвечал"